Concrete Injection Worker (Civil Engineering Works)
A concrete injection worker is a specialist technician who injects grout material for ground improvement or crack repair to enhance the strength and durability of structures.
Die Caster
Manufacturing job that injects molten metal into molds under high pressure to form castings in product shapes.

Plastic Injection Molding Worker
This occupation involves operating plastic injection molding machines, injecting molten resin into molds, and manufacturing various plastic products.
Chemical Grout Injection Worker (Construction Industry)
Specialized worker who injects chemicals into the soil to strengthen and stabilize the ground.
